Micro Python features and specs

  • Lightweight
    MicroPython is designed to be a streamlined version of Python, optimized for microcontrollers and small embedded systems. It has a smaller footprint than full Python, making it ideal for constrained environments.
  • Python Compatibility
    MicroPython is largely compatible with standard Python (Python 3.x), which allows developers who are familiar with Python to easily adapt to MicroPython for embedded applications.
  • Real-Time Capabilities
    MicroPython supports real-time operating systems and can handle tasks that require precise timing, making it suitable for controlling hardware directly.
  • Active Community
    MicroPython has a growing community of developers and enthusiasts who contribute to its development, provide support, and share resources and libraries.
  • Cross-Platform Support
    MicroPython can run on a wide range of hardware platforms, including popular boards like ESP8266, ESP32, and Raspberry Pi Pico, offering flexibility for developers.

Possible disadvantages of Micro Python

  • Limited Library Support
    Not all Python libraries are available in MicroPython, and some may require re-implementation or adaptation to work within the constraints of microcontrollers.
  • Performance Constraints
    Due to its lightweight nature and the limited resources of typical target devices, MicroPython may not perform as well as standard Python in terms of speed and processing power.
  • Learning Curve for Hardware Interfacing
    Developers who are new to embedded systems may face a learning curve when it comes to hardware interfacing and understanding the limitations and capabilities of microcontrollers.
  • Memory Limitations
    Microcontrollers have significantly less memory than computers, which can limit the complexity of programs that can be run using MicroPython.
  • Fragmented Development Environment
    Compared to standard Python, the tools and IDE support for MicroPython can be less mature and more fragmented, which may make development more challenging.
